What is an act concerning involuntary?
An act concerning involuntary pertains to a legal procedure that allows for a person to be placed under involuntary commitment for mental health treatment.
Who is required to file an act concerning involuntary?
Typically, a mental health professional, law enforcement officer, or concerned family member can initiate the process of filing an act concerning involuntary.
How to fill out an act concerning involuntary?
To fill out an act concerning involuntary, one must provide detailed information about the individual's mental health condition, reasons for involuntary commitment, and any supporting evidence.
What is the purpose of an act concerning involuntary?
The purpose of an act concerning involuntary is to ensure that individuals who are a danger to themselves or others receive necessary mental health treatment.
